2019 Upper Deck MVP Nick Leddy #80 value & prices

The 2019 Upper Deck MVP Nick Leddy #80 is a Hockey card (Gold Script parallel) released in 2019. In ungraded condition it carries an estimated value of about $3.99, with professionally graded copies commanding more.

Collector's notes

As a recent release, this card's market is still finding its level โ€” prices move with the player's performance, grading population growth, and overall hobby demand.

Hockey's collector base is loyal and international, with Upper Deck flagship issues and star rookies driving the market.

What affects the value of the Nick Leddy #80?
Condition and grade matter most, followed by the player's performance and career trajectory. Parallel versions, print runs, and overall hobby demand also move the price.
